Firefighters were called to an Opa-locka junkyard after a large fire broke out Thursday afternoon.

The incident happened at the business at 12800 Cairo Lane, officials said.

Miami-Dade Fire responded but didn't give any more information.

Footage showed flames and massive amounts of smoke coming from the junkyard as firefighters hosed it down.
